Biography of The Doobie Brothers

The Doobie Brothers were formed in 1970, initially consisting of Tom Johnston, Patrick Simmons, and John Hartman. The band quickly gained popularity in the early 1970s, thanks to their energetic performances and infectious sound. Their self-titled debut album was released in 1971, marking the beginning of a remarkable journey in the music industry.

Throughout the 1970s, the band released several successful albums, including "The Captain and Me" and "What Were Once Vices Are Now Habits." Their music not only topped the charts but also resonated deeply with fans, establishing them as a staple in American rock music.

Key Albums and Songs

Over the years, The Doobie Brothers have released numerous albums that have garnered critical acclaim and commercial success. Some of their most notable albums include:

  • The Captain and Me (1973): This album features hits like "Long Train Runnin'" and "China Grove," solidifying their place in rock history.
  • What Were Once Vices Are Now Habits (1974): This album includes the chart-topping single "Black Water," showcasing their ability to create memorable melodies.
  • Stampede (1975): Featuring a more polished sound, this album further established their reputation as a leading rock band.
  • Minute by Minute (1978): This Grammy-winning album includes the iconic "What a Fool Believes," demonstrating their musical evolution.

Band Members Over the Years

The lineup of The Doobie Brothers has changed over the years, with various musicians joining and leaving the band. Key members include:

  • Tom Johnston: Founding member and primary songwriter, known for his distinctive vocals.
  • Patrick Simmons: Co-founder and guitarist, contributing to the band's signature sound.
  • Michael McDonald: Joined the band in 1975, bringing a new dimension to their music with his soulful voice.
  • John Hartman: Original drummer, instrumental in establishing the band's early sound.
